Fe3+和Al3+对阻垢效果的影响
THE INFLUENCE OF Fe3+AND Al3+ON SCALE INHIBITION
【摘要】 本研究采用静态法评价了在Fe3+和Al3+存在下,各种比较典型的单体阻垢剂(包括有机膦酸盐和聚羧酸盐)对碳酸钙和硫酸钡的阻垢能力。实验研究表明:对于阻碳酸钙垢来说,各种阻垢剂受Fe3+和Al3+的影响不大;对于阻硫酸钡垢来说,所有药剂在Al3+存在下其阻垢性能均大幅度下降;而Fe3+对阻硫酸钡的影响则可以分为三种情况:(1)在所考察的药剂中,大部分药剂的阻钡垢的效果均大幅度降低;(2)氨基三甲叉膦酸(ATMP)受其Fe3+和Al3+的影响不大;(3)羟基叉二膦酸(HEDP)的阻钡垢的能力有所增加。
【Abstract】 The research adopts static methods for evaluating the performance of a variety of classical antiscalants(including phosphonate and polycarboxylate) inhibiting carbonate calcium and sulfate barium. The result of experiment demonstrates that the effect of Fe3+and Al3+on all antiscalants to inhibition of carbonate calcium is not obvious; But to inhibition of sulfate barium scaling, the performance of all antiscalant is greatly reduced in the existence of Al3+; There is three states of the effect of Fe3+ on inhibition of sulfater barium scaling:(1)for researched scale inhibitors, the performance of the majority lowered; (2) the effect on methylenephosphonic acid is not obvious; (3) the ability of hydr oxyethy lidenedi phonic acid to inhibite sulfate barium scaling heightens.
